Presently, most hydrogen is produced from normal gasoline and coal, which results in the development of carbon oxides, principally CO as co-merchandise. On the other hand, even traces of CO poison the catalysts of minimal-temperature fuel cells, which at the moment dominate the globe market place. This necessitates deep hydrogen purification before its use.

The articles of cobalt within the synthesized components impacts their period composition and carbonization resistance in the dry reforming from the methane reaction. It has been revealed that preheating in N2 ambiance provides catalysts that provide a stable yield of hydrogen and CO of 94–98% for at least fifty h at 900 °C. These yields are between the very best now available to the dry reforming of methane catalysts produced from Co-Sm sophisticated oxides. It's been set up that the reduce in the quantity of cobalt within the catalyst and its preheating to an functioning temperature of 900 °C inside of a nitrogen flow help to prevent the carbonization with the catalyst along with the sintering of steel particles.
